First things first, let's talk safety - I know, I know, it's not the most glamorous topic, but trust me, you don't want to be that guy who sets his backyard ablaze trying to smoke a turkey. Make sure you've got a fire extinguisher nearby and that you're using the smokehouse on a level surface. And for the love of all things smoky, don't leave it unattended - we don't want any smoke-filled emergencies!

Tips and Tricks

So, you want to take your smoking game to the next level? Here's a pro tip: experiment with different types of wood - from hickory to applewood, each one will give your meat a unique flavor profile. And don't be afraid to get creative - try smoking some vegetables or even cheese (yes, you read that right - smoked cheese is a thing, and it's amazing)!
